LEGAL REQUIREMENTS AS REQUIRED BY THE “OCCUPATIONAL HEALTH AND SAFETY ACT AND REGULATIONS”

  • Under Section 25 (2)(c) of the Occupational Health and Safety Act, it states that “An employer shall ensure that when appointing a supervisor, appoint a competent person
  • Section 25(2)(a) says that employers are required to “provide instruction and supervision to a worker to protect the health or safety of the worker”
  • Section 25 (2)(h) states that an employer “take every precaution reasonable in the circumstances for the protection of workers.
  • WSIB WorkWell audit section 2.1(c) and 6.1(h) both require the employer to demonstrate that they have provided training to supervisors.

LEGAL REQUIREMENTS AS REQUIRED BY THE “OCCUPATIONAL HEALTH AND SAFETY ACT AND REGULATIONS”

  • Introduction to the Occupational Health and Safety Act
  • A Review of the Internal Responsibility System Including the Roles and Responsibilities of Employers, Supervisors, and Workers: OHSA Sections 25—28
  • Responsibilities of Health and Safety Representatives: OHSA Section 8
  • Powers of Ministry of Labour Inspectors: OHSA Section 54
  • Issuing of Orders: OHSA Section 55
  • Notices of Compliance: OHSA Section 59
  • Offences and Penalties: OHSA Section 66

 

Participants will receive training in the following elements:

  • Understanding the Occupational Health & Safety Act and why Health & Safety is so important
  • Roles & Responsibilities and the Internal Responsibility System
  • Responsibilities of a Supervisor as well as that of a Health and Safety Representative
  • Recognition, Assessment, Controls, and Evaluation
  • Identifying Hazards in the workplace
  • Workplace Inspection Basics
  • Accident / Incident Investigation Essentials
